Melbourne Eastlink: Driver clambers to safety after gas truck rolls on toll road

The driver, aged in his 40s has been taken to Dandenong Hospital after being assessed by paramedics at the scene, an Ambulance Victoria spokesperson told 9News.

He is in a stable condition with soft tissue injuries.

It remains unclear what caused the crash.

Advertisement

The clean-up could take several hours, with crews planning to lift the truck to remove the twenty cylinders underneath it.

“It can be very dangerous if we get to the point of explosives,” CFA Senior Station Officer Alec Draffin said.

In wake of the incident, drivers are being urged to seek an alternate route, with the south-bound carriageway closed.

"Southbound traffic should take the Wellington Road, Police Road or Monash Freeway exits prior to the incident," VicRoads said in a statement.

Delays are currently heavy.
